Galaxy Tab 10.1 is slightly better than Asus Transformer Pad 300, getting a global score of 58.1 against 54.5. Even though the Galaxy Tab 10.1 is older than Asus Transformer Pad 300, it's design is somewhat lighter and thinner. These tablets come with Android OS, but Galaxy Tab 10.1 has older 4.0.4 version and Asus Transformer Pad 300 has Android 4.2.2 version.
The Galaxy Tab 10.1 has a bit sharper display than Asus Transformer Pad 300. Both of them have a display with the same size, the same quantity of pixels per inch in the display and exactly the same resolution of 800 x 1280. The Asus Transformer Pad 300 has a quite better performance than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1, because it has a graphics processor and a larger number of cores.
The Asus Transformer Pad 300 shoots clearer videos and photos than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1, and although they both have the same video frame rate and the same (Full HD) video definition, the Asus Transformer Pad 300 also has a camera with way more megapixels. The Asus Transformer Pad 300 features a much better memory capacity for applications and games than Galaxy Tab 10.1, and although they both have equal 32 GB internal memory, the Asus Transformer Pad 300 also has a SD extension slot that admits a maximum of 32 GB.
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 features a much better battery life than Asus Transformer Pad 300.
Even being the best tablet between the ones we are comparing, the Galaxy Tab 10.1 is also a bargain compared to the other tablets, making this tablet a great choice.
